Bigotry, racism and calls to genocide cannot be ‘negotiated’.

Agree, but negotiations between enemies generally aren’t about getting them to recant their beliefs, however odious they may be. They are about conduct: “you’ll stop doing X if I stop doing Y”, or some variation on that formula. Certainly, Red China has held and continues to hold some beliefs that are odious. We hold our noses and deal with them anyway because we think it is in our best interests to do so. The Soviet Union was evil in spades, and we nonetheless treated with them.

Other evil regimes we did not negotiate with, but whether that was because of practical problems or because our principles made such negotiaions impossible is hard to say.
